Understanding Rent-to-Own Car Agreements
Rent-to-own car agreements are an alternative financing option for individuals who may not qualify for traditional auto loans. These agreements allow consumers to rent a vehicle with the option to purchase it at the end of the rental term. This approach can be particularly beneficial for those with less-than-perfect credit, as it provides a pathway to car ownership without the need for immediate full financing.
Under a rent-to-own agreement, the renter makes regular payments, which typically include both a rental fee and a portion that contributes towards the eventual purchase of the vehicle. The terms of these agreements can vary significantly, with some offering flexible payment schedules and others requiring a substantial down payment. It’s crucial for potential renters to thoroughly understand the terms and conditions, including any penalties for late payments or early termination.
Key benefits of rent-to-own car agreements include:
- **No credit check:** Often, these agreements do not require a credit check, making them accessible to individuals with poor credit scores.
- **Pathway to ownership:** Rent-to-own provides a structured path to owning a vehicle, which can be appealing to those unable to secure traditional financing.
- **Flexibility:** Some agreements offer flexible payment plans tailored to the renter’s financial situation.
The Pros and Cons of Rent-to-Own Cars
Like any financial agreement, rent-to-own car deals come with their own set of advantages and disadvantages. Understanding these can help consumers make informed decisions about whether this option is right for them.
Pros of rent-to-own cars include:
- **Easier qualification:** With fewer credit requirements, rent-to-own can be a viable option for those with poor credit.
- **Immediate access to a vehicle:** Renters can drive away with a car much faster than they might through traditional financing.
- **Potential to build credit:** Successfully completing a rent-to-own agreement can help improve a renter’s credit score.
However, there are also cons to consider:
- **Higher overall cost:** Rent-to-own agreements often result in paying more for the vehicle than if purchased outright or through traditional financing.
- **Limited selection:** The range of vehicles available for rent-to-own can be limited, often focusing on older or less expensive models.
- **Risk of losing investment:** If the renter fails to meet the terms, they risk losing the vehicle and all payments made towards ownership.
Comparing Rent-to-Own with Other Financing Options
When considering rent-to-own cars, it’s essential to compare this option with other available financing methods. Traditional auto loans, leasing, and buying outright each offer distinct benefits and drawbacks.
Traditional auto loans usually provide lower interest rates and a wider selection of vehicles. However, they require a good credit score and often a down payment. Leasing, on the other hand, can offer lower monthly payments and the chance to drive a new car every few years, but it doesn’t lead to ownership.
Rent-to-own stands out for its accessibility to those with poor credit and its structured path to ownership. However, the higher overall cost and potential risks mean it’s not always the most economical choice. Consumers should assess their financial situation, credit history, and long-term vehicle needs to determine the best option.
What to Look for in a Rent-to-Own Car Agreement
Before entering a rent-to-own car agreement, it’s crucial to thoroughly review the contract details. Here are some key aspects to consider:
- **Payment terms:** Understand the total cost, including down payment, monthly payments, and any additional fees.
- **Contract length:** Be aware of the duration of the agreement and what happens at the end of the term.
- **Vehicle condition:** Ensure the vehicle is in good condition and suits your needs.
- **Penalties:** Check for any penalties related to late payments, early termination, or excessive wear and tear.
By carefully examining these elements, consumers can avoid potential pitfalls and ensure that their rent-to-own experience is positive and beneficial.
